XRP Tests $1.33 Amidst Rising Leverage and Unstable Price Action
XRP, the cryptocurrency affiliated with Ripple Labs, recently experienced a test of the $1.33 price level. This price action occurs within a broader context of increasing leverage in the XRP market, potentially creating an unstable environment for traders. The interplay between rising leverage and price fluctuations introduces heightened risk and uncertainty.
Analysis of market data reveals spikes in funding rates, alongside liquidation events. These indicators suggest a significant build-up in leveraged positions, meaning traders are increasingly borrowing capital to amplify their exposure to XRP. Such an increase in leverage can magnify both potential gains and losses, leading to rapid price swings.
The short-term direction of XRP's price appears heavily contingent on the ability of buyers to maintain support at critical levels. Failure to defend these levels could trigger a cascade of liquidations, potentially accelerating a downward price movement. Conversely, a successful defense could provide a base for a bullish rebound.

What To Watch
Several key factors will likely influence XRP's performance in the coming days and weeks. Firstly, the strength of support at current price levels is paramount. A decisive break below key support could signal further downside. Secondly, monitoring funding rates and liquidation levels will provide insight into whether leveraged positions are increasing or decreasing. A sustained increase in funding rates suggests continued bullish sentiment, while rising liquidations could indicate a market correction.
Finally, any news or developments related to Ripple's ongoing legal battle with the SEC could have a significant impact. A positive outcome could provide a boost to XRP, while a negative ruling could exert downward pressure.
